Federal Government’s Commitment to Portland Growth

The federal government is making a significant move to invest in Portland, Oregon, with plans to double down on property acquisitions in the area. During a recent statement, Department of Homeland Security Secretary Kristi Noem highlighted the importance of enhancing federal presence and influence in the city. This approach seeks to bolster local communities and address pressing issues, signaling a renewed commitment from the federal level.
